Робот стоит у входа в коридор. Он должен закрасить все отмеченные клетки и прийти на базу. Используйте цикл „пока" и сложные условия.​

Приложения:

Ответы

Ответ дал: Ziorar
3

Внимание: скопируйте здесь только выделенное жирным шрифтом (потому что строки "использовать Робот", "алг", "нач" и "кон" уже есть в вашем задании, они выделены серым цветом, то есть защищены и их там не изменить). А тут я привёл полный текст программы (вместе с этими строками) на всякий случай.

использовать Робот

алг

нач

вниз

вправо

нц пока справа свободно

если сверху стена и снизу стена то закрасить всё

если сверху свободно то

вверх

закрасить

вниз

всё

вправо

кц

нц пока слева стена или справа стена

если слева стена и справа стена то закрасить всё

если слева стена и справа свободно то

вправо

закрасить

влево

всё

вниз

кц

кон

Приложения:

Ziorar: Добавлю ещё строку с "алг" пожалуй (её тоже не надо копировать, т.к. она тоже уже есть в задании в защищённом виде). Я просто забыл, что с неё начинается полная программа в Кумире.
donilded: Все понял, спасибо
donilded: Можете ещё решить?
Ziorar: Сейчас посмотрю в списке ваших заданий. Если смогу, попробую решить.
Ziorar: Или это не в списке заданий?
donilded: Через 5 минут будет
donilded: Всё, в списке заданий
Ziorar: Хорошо. А пока я добавил ещё "использовать Робот". Фигово как то сделаны эти практикумы- в одном и том же файле содержится и проверяемая и проверочная программы, и обе смешаны в одну по сути.
Вас заинтересует